Optimised Design of a Double-Cage Induction Motor by Fuzzy Artificial Experience and Finite Element Analysis

BIANCHI, NICOLA;BOLOGNANI, SILVERIO;ZIGLIOTTO, MAURO
1998

Abstract

The paper deals with a finite element analysis-based optimised design of a double-cage induction motor. By driving the optimisation procedure by a fuzzy artificial experience algorithm, a dramatic reduction of the iterations is obtained. This makes the sophisticated but time consuming finite element analysis technique practicable, with advantages in terms of accuracy and promptness of the motor design.
